Disability Support Worker

Yooralla
04.2021 - Current
  • Provide high-quality, person-centered care to clients with complex physical disabilities requiring mechanical ventilation support.
  • Monitor ventilator settings and ensure equipment functioned correctly, escalating any clinical concerns promptly.
  • Assist with activities of daily living (ADLs), including personal hygiene, feeding, mobility, and medication administration under supervision.
  • Maintain detailed client documentation and collaborated closely with nursing staff, allied health professionals, and families to ensure continuity of care.
  • Follow infection control protocols and adhere to health and safety guidelines to protect vulnerable clients
  • Offer emotional support and promote client independence, dignity, and quality of life in a residential setting.
